Al Franken wins endorsement for Senate in Minnesota
Source: AP

Franken wins endorsement for Senate in Minnesota

9 minutes ago

ROCHESTER, Minn. (AP) — Al Franken has won a resounding endorsement for U.S. Senate from Democratic activists at the Minnesota state convention.

The former "Saturday Night Live" writer and performer beat college professor Jack Nelson-Pallmeyer on the first ballot Saturday. Franken had just given a speech to delegates apologizing for past jokes that offended some fellow Democrats.

Nelson-Pallmeyer conceded the endorsement to Franken and moved that Democrats unanimously back Franken. They did so by voice vote.

Republican Sen. Norm Coleman has his party's endorsement for re-election.
